Web18 de ago. de 2011 · Most physicians can expect to face at least one malpractice claim over a 30 year career. By 45 years of age, 36 percent of physicians in low-risk specialties are likely to have had at least one malpractice claim, compared to 88 percent of those in high-risk categories.
